クラス ByteArrayResource

java.lang.ObjectSE
org.springframework.core.io.AbstractResource
org.springframework.core.io.ByteArrayResource
実装されたすべてのインターフェース:
InputStreamSourceResource
既知の直属サブクラス
TransformedResourceTransformedResource

public class ByteArrayResource extends AbstractResource
指定されたバイト配列の Resource 実装。

指定されたバイト配列の ByteArrayInputStreamSE を作成します。

特定のバイト配列からコンテンツをロードするのに便利で、使い捨ての InputStreamResource に頼る必要はありません。JavaMail がストリームを複数回読み取ることができる必要があるローカルコンテンツからメール添付ファイルを作成するのに特に便利です。

導入:
1.2.3
作成者:
Juergen Hoeller, Sam Brannen
関連事項:
  • コンストラクターの詳細

    • ByteArrayResource

      public ByteArrayResource(byte[] byteArray)
      新しい ByteArrayResource を作成します。
      パラメーター:
      byteArray - ラップするバイト配列
    • ByteArrayResource

      public ByteArrayResource(byte[] byteArray, @Nullable StringSE description)
      説明付きの新しい ByteArrayResource を作成します。
      パラメーター:
      byteArray - ラップするバイト配列
      description - バイト配列の由来
  • メソッドの詳細